6 .2 .3

Filling the cooling media tank

Do not connect and operate before filling with coolant. Mind the maximum fill level! We recommend a
mixture of ethylene glycol / water at least 30/60, which does not freeze until -16 °C.

NOTE
If you have a large closed cycle cooling system (e.g. long hoses, many condensers connected to the
system in series) fill the refrigerant tank to maximum level.

NOTICE

Risk of instrument damage if wrong cooling medium is used.

Check to ensure that the cooling medium is suitable for use at the desired cooling tempera-

ture and does not freeze at the working temperature

6 .3

Start operation

NOTE
See installation instructions (chapter 5.1) for initial startup!

!

WARNING

Danger of injury due to tipping or failure of the instrument due to vibrations.

Before starting, the rollers of the instrument must be blocked

Start the Recirculating Chiller by switching on the Instrument by the main switch. Press start on the
Chiller to fill the cooling coils.

6 .4

No BUCHI vacuum controller connected to the system

Preparation steps

System must be in good working order. See final installation check, section 5.1.

Turn on instrument.

Check level of cooling transfer medium as described in section 6.1 Level indicator.

Set the desired working temperature by the UP and DOWN buttons.

Press the START button to start the cooling process.

Check the actual temperature on the Chiller, start working when the required temperature is

reached
